Kesbern
Kesbern is a hamlet in Iserlohn, Märkischer Kreis, North Rhine-Westphalia. Kesbern is situated nearby to the locality Hejekoven, as well as near In der Schlad.Places of Interest
Highlights include Kesberner Kalkbuchenwald and Auferstehungskirche Dahlsen.

Protestant Church Ihmert
Church
Photo: Asio otus, CC BY-SA 3.0.
The Protestant Church Ihmert is the only church building in Ihmert, North Rhine-Westphalia, and belongs to the Protestant parish Ihmert–Bredenbruch. Located in the Ortsteil Im Hasberg, it was consecrated in 1931.
